python setup,python打不開settings_python - django無法導入settings文件

 2023-12-06 阅读 27 评论 0

摘要:python - django無法導入settings文件小葫蘆2017-04-17 13:48:34 0 3 133Traceback (most recent call last):File "D:/programs/Projects/cute_project/server/manage.py", line 10, in python setup?execute_from_command_line(sys.argv)File "D:\prog

python - django無法導入settings文件

da055c2cf2902427130cf58d99c13e7b.png

小葫蘆2017-04-17 13:48:34 0 3 133

Traceback (most recent call last):

File "D:/programs/Projects/cute_project/server/manage.py", line 10, in

python setup?execute_from_command_line(sys.argv)

File "D:\programs\python27\lib\site-packages\django\core\management\__init__.py", line 453, in execute_from_command_line

utility.execute()

File "D:\programs\python27\lib\site-packages\django\core\management\__init__.py", line 392, in execute

self.fetch_command(subcommand).run_from_argv(self.argv)

python django前端,File "D:\programs\python27\lib\site-packages\django\core\management\__init__.py", line 263, in fetch_command

app_name = get_commands()[subcommand]

File "D:\programs\python27\lib\site-packages\django\core\management\__init__.py", line 109, in get_commands

apps = settings.INSTALLED_APPS

File "D:\programs\python27\lib\site-packages\django\conf\__init__.py", line 53, in __getattr__

python安裝后怎么打開。self._setup(name)

File "D:\programs\python27\lib\site-packages\django\conf\__init__.py", line 48, in _setup

self._wrapped = Settings(settings_module)

File "D:\programs\python27\lib\site-packages\django\conf\__init__.py", line 134, in __init__

raise ImportError("Could not import settings '%s' (Is it on sys.path?): %s" % (self.SETTINGS_MODULE, e))

python的file中沒有setting、ImportError: Could not import settings 'server.settings' (Is it on sys.path?): No module named djcelery

70494.html

回答

3

0

python setup.py install,分享

全部回復 (3)

6ecdf65800d151de65b0fbc34f0fc8e2.png

天蓬老師2017-04-17 13:50:343樓

注意最后一句:

ImportError: Could not import settings 'server.settings' (Is it on sys.path?): No module named djcelery

70494.html

回復1404ff433e84f710e3b5fa747f6f5da4.png

python setup.py install沒反應?怪我咯2017-04-17 13:50:342樓

你是用apache啟動的么?如果是的話,很有可能是Django項目所在目錄權限設置有問題,apache中,如果配置文件中Listen定義的是默認的80端口(或1024以下),那么啟動Apache將需要root權限以將它綁定在特權端口上。一旦服務器開始啟動并完成了一些諸如打開日志文件之類的準備操作,它將創建很多子進程來完成一些諸如偵聽和回應客戶端請求的工作。httpd主進程仍然以root用戶的權限運行,而它的子進程將以一個較低權限的用戶運行。所以你需要給文件賦予權限。還有一種可能是apache中配置文件找不到settings文件,你需要先在settings中寫好文件絕對路徑,然后在apache的httpd.conf,添加項目的靜態路徑。

70494.html

回復2e77025c37aad64182a3ee25c67dcd40.png

黃舟2017-04-17 13:50:341樓

http://xianglong.me/article/django-importError-could-not-import-settings/

70494.html

回復

版权声明:本站所有资料均为网友推荐收集整理而来,仅供学习和研究交流使用。

原文链接:https://hbdhgg.com/5/188805.html

发表评论:

本站为非赢利网站,部分文章来源或改编自互联网及其他公众平台,主要目的在于分享信息,版权归原作者所有,内容仅供读者参考,如有侵权请联系我们删除!

Copyright © 2022 匯編語言學習筆記 Inc. 保留所有权利。

底部版权信息